3 Childhood Born August 4, 1901 in New Orleans in a ghetto known as the “Back of Town” Armstrong was many times in the Home for Colored Waifs. It was here that he developed a serious passion for playing cornet. (which is a variation of a trumpet) He wrote a memoir about being raised by a white Jewish family and how astonished he was to see the discrimination that was meted out to Karnofskys by the white people, who viewed that they were better than the Jewish race.

4 Beginning of a Music Career Influenced by the leading jazz artists like Bunk Johnson, Buddy Petit, and Kid Ory including the leading cornet player of New Orleans, Joe “King” Oliver “King” was like a father figure to him In 1919, when Joe Oliver resigned from his position in Kid Ory’s band, Armstrong replaced him. He also became the second trumpet for the Tuxedo Brass Band, which was a society band.

5 Career By the time he reached his twenties, he could read music and started featuring in extended trumpet solos. 6 View Points on Jazz Davis thought Armstrong pandered to a white audience. Davis called it "grinning," and believed it was a throwback to the days when white musicians would wear blackface makeup to perform for white audiences. In other terms what Armstrong did best was being an entertainer and Miles was best at being laid back and cool. “I ain’t no entertainer, and ain’t trying to be one…My troubles started when I learned to play the trumpet and hadn't learned to dance…they want you to not only play your instrument, but to entertain them too, with grinning and dancing.” (Miles, 19) Armstrong was a proven older jazz musician and rejected Bepop, he said it sounded too exotic and Chinese.
